Warwick station offers ess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office, open during the week and on Saturdays from 06:25 to 12:55, provides services but is closed on Sundays. Convenient ticket machines are available for last-minute purchases and collections of online bookings. Accessibility is enhanced with adjustable displays on ticket machines at Platform 1, accommodating travelers of all statures.
If you require assistance, staff are available during weekdays until 13:05 and until 12:55 on Saturdays. Additionally, helpful customer information is regularly updated through departure screens and announcements. The station also features CCTV to ensure safety and no-staff days; a helpline is available at 0800 200 6060.
For those navigating with limited mobility, it's important to note that step-free access is limited to Platform 1, as termed by the Category B3 rating. While seating areas may be lacking, an enclosed waiting room is at your disposal up to noon each day in the welcoming booking hall. Car parking is abundant with 40 spaces, including an accessible space, though there are no taxi ranks or dedicated drop-off points for those with impaired mobility.

A visit to Barnetby station reveals several convenient facilities. While it lacks a traditional ticket office, ticket machines are readily available to facilitate ticket buying and collection, including tickets purchased online. This makes starting your journey seamless and straightforward. Accessibility is a key focus, with step-free access provided throughout the station. However, note that while ramps for train access are present, the station is unstaffed. CCTV ensures an added layer of security, although there's no luggage storage facility available.
Patrons with hearing impairments will appreciate the induction loop system. Despite the absence of accessible toilets or a waiting room, there is a seating area to make waits more comfortable. Refreshments and shopping facilities aren't a staple here, so it's worth planning ahead if you require these services during your visit.
Barnetby station connects well with other transport modes, making onward travel convenient. Rail replacement services pick up from bus stops on Kings Road; however, they avoid the bus stop by the station footbridge. Local taxi numbers are displayed for easy accessibility, enhancing connectivity to wider destinations.
If you're traveling further afield, Humberside International Airport is a mere 3.5 miles away, reachable by taxi for your travel needs. Planning your journey using buses is a viable option, with detailed travel information available in a printable format for your convenience.
